WebThe Romberg test, trying to stand with feet together and eyes closed, is familiar to every medical student as a test of distal proprioceptive impairment. It remains the best known of Romberg's many remarkable contributions to clinical neurology. In Romberg's time almost nothing was known about the function of the vestibular system. This version has the individual stand … WebRomberg's sign is positive if the patient requires vision to stand steadily. The patient is asked to stand with the feet together. If the patient is steady with eyes open but unsteady with eyes closed then there are signs of Rombergism. Romberg's sign is said to be positive in patients with sensory ataxia and negative in cerebellar ataxia. cross memorial baptist church marion nc

WebThe patient able to maintain balance in this position is asked to close his or her eyes. Loss of equilibrium only with the eyes closed usually suggests disordered proprioceptive and/or vestibular function, while an abnormal Romberg response with the eyes open or closed is usually cerebellar in origin. WebJun 16, 2024 · People without functional or organic disorders may occasionally have a positive Romberg if asked to simple stand with eyes closed; they may lose balance due to introspection about standing with eyes closed. To minimize this, continuing to engage the person in conversation during the Romberg test can minimize this problem.
